Description

This is an 18th-century cottage located in Shalcombe, near Calbourne. The cottage is constructed of stone rubble with brick detailing, and is roofed with thatch, featuring a brick chimney stack at one end. It is a one-and-a-half-story building with two windows. The windows are 19th-century casements, with two semi-dormers and one casement featuring a cambered brick head. A lean-to extends to the left, and a 19th-century porch is attached to the rear. An attached stable, constructed of weatherboarding and stone rubble with a corrugated iron roof, also features a dormer, two sliding wooden sashes, and a loading door.
